This July, the adventure specialist is celebrating its 45th birthday, and is inviting everyone else born in 1981 to celebrate the same milestone with up to 45% off trips across the world
Explore Worldwide first began as a four-page brochure in the summer of 1981, featuring just six tours and the idea of travel centring around genuine experiences.
45 years later, the operator now offers more than 350 adventures across 100 countries, and to celebrate this milestone moment, Explore is helping those also celebrating their 45th birthday to tick off a bucket-list adventure they have always dreamed of.
